Soccer Loses 4-0 To UT-Tyler

Box Score TYLER, Texas - After holding the University of Texas at Tyler scoreless in the first period, the Howard Payne men's soccer would go on to lose 4-0 Saturday evening in conference action.

The Howard Payne defense would hold the UT-Tyler offense in check the first half playing to a 0-0 halftime score. UT-Tyler had 13 first period shots compared to none for the Jackets.

The Jackets would get off three second half shots but the Patriots had 14 in the period. UT-Tyler scored goals in the 52nd, 57th, 79th and 86th minutes to secure their 4-0 win. 

Ryan Young played all 90 minutes in goal for the Jackets recording five saves and allowing the four goals. 

Howard Payne is now 1-14-0 overall and UT-Tyler stands at 5-2-4 on the year. The Jackets will play next on Thursday, October 24th at home versus East Texas Baptist University starting at 3:00 pm.
